Which is cheaper, Erwin Technical College or Arizona College of Nursing-Tampa?
Erwin Technical College, at $2,796 a year after aid versus $36,680 — a gap of $33,884 a year, or $135,536 across the full degree. These are net prices after grants and scholarships, not sticker prices, so they reflect what an aided student pays.
Do Erwin Technical College or Arizona College of Nursing-Tampa graduates earn more?
Erwin Technical College graduates report a median $37,966 ten years after entry, $3,309 more than the $34,657 at Arizona College of Nursing-Tampa. Both are institution-wide medians from federal tax records, so a high-paying major at the lower school can beat the average at the higher one.
